'going through tough times'
The full quote goes as 'when you're going through the gigs, make sure the gigs are not going through you' and belongs to Mariah Carey who was talking about the stress of the tour life. The phrase has been popularised by a drag queen Lushios Massacr on her YouTube channel.

I'm going through the gigs at my new job, sis. The workload is insane and I'm being constantly micromanaged.
